Sheila G. Ticen
Contemporary Realist Painter
 
My paintings are about the quiet beauty of the here and now - the things that are real and true for me.
 
The simplest of things and the most mundane places can be seen as beautiful when one takes the time to really look.
 
In my figurative work I want to reflect both the unique characteristics of a specific person and something of what we all share, this vulnerable and glorious condition of being human.
